Airtel Signs Agreement with SpaceX to Bring Starlink's High-Speed Internet to Its Customers in India

 


Bharti Airtel has signed a strategic agreement with SpaceX to provide high-speed internet to its customers in India using Starlink’s satellite technology. This partnership aims to enhance connectivity in remote and underserved areas where traditional internet infrastructure is limited or absent.

Under the agreement, Starlink’s satellite-based broadband services will be integrated into Airtel’s network, offering fast and reliable internet access to both residential and enterprise customers. This collaboration is expected to bridge the digital divide and support the growing demand for high-speed internet in rural and hard-to-reach regions across India.

Airtel’s move aligns with its broader strategy to strengthen its position in the Indian telecom market and provide cutting-edge connectivity solutions. The partnership with SpaceX marks a significant step toward expanding internet access and supporting the country’s digital transformation efforts.
